When it comes to baby clothing, comfort is key. Look for soft, breathable fabrics that will keep your baby cozy without causing irritation. Cotton is an excellent choice due to its natural fibers and gentle touch on the skin. Avoid clothing with rough seams or tags that could scratch or rub against your baby's sensitive skin.
Safety is another crucial element when selecting baby outfits. Ensure that the clothing fits properly – not too tight or too loose. Look for outfits that do not have small buttons or decorations that could pose a choking hazard. Additionally, consider the season and select clothing that provides adequate warmth or cooling, depending on the weather.
Dressing your baby should be easy and stress-free. Opt for clothing that allows for quick changes, especially for diaper changes. Outfits with snap closures and elastic waistbands provide convenience and can make your day-to-day parenting activities more manageable. Furthermore, consider the ease of washing – choose fabrics that are machine washable and can withstand frequent use.
